## Step 4: Configure the Fan-Out Worker

The Cloudhorn fan-out worker distributes weather alerts to every registered plugin endpoint. Before deploying your plugin alongside it, verify the worker's env file declares FANOUT_REGION and FANOUT_BATCH_SIZE; mismatched regions silently drop alerts, which is the most common integration failure. Plugin authors should never hardcode these values. The worker also authenticates to the alert broker with a publisher secret, which must appear on the following line of fanout.env:

secret setting of tajof-bahif: COURIER_KEY3=65d

Hi team,

Before I hand off the 3.2 release, please note the humidity sensor drift reported on Verdana controllers in the Elmbrook trial site. Drift exceeds 4% after roughly ten days of continuous operation; firmware 3.2.1 adds an automatic recalibration cycle every 72 hours. Support should advise growers to install 3.2.1 and trigger a manual recalibration once. The hotfix bundle must be verified before distribution, so I'm including the signing key used for the 3.2.1 packages below.

release key, fahof-yagap: bky3_m5d

## Bulk Edits in the Admin Table

If your plugin hooks into Quillbench's admin grid, bulk edits run through a chunked apply loop rather than one giant transaction — way friendlier to row locks. Your handlers get called once per chunk, so keep them idempotent. Chunk sizing and pause intervals are tunable, but most plugins should just respect the defaults. Here's what ships out of the box.

tuning constants:
RATE_LIMITS = {
    "zorael": 10,
    "oliix": 1,
    "holix": 2,
    "quenix": 10,
}

### Action Item: Invoice Renderer Memory Caps

Following the Corvane incident, the PDF invoice renderer must enforce explicit page and memory limits so a single malformed invoice cannot exhaust the worker pool. Reviewer: please verify each limit is checked before rendering begins, not after. The proposed constants, to be confirmed in review, are listed below.

constants for yaduf-fahag:
BUDGETS = {
    "kelix": 528,
    "briwyn": 734,
}